Careers

Join our growing team!

Full Careers list on Indeed and TFRI

Current postings (see full listings in links above):

Senior DevOps Engineer

We are looking to add a Senior DevOps Engineer to play a crucial role in integrating the Digital Health and Discovery Platform (DHDP) software development and operations to accelerate product delivery and enhance system reliability. This position will work closely with the Senior Product Manager and Principal Architect to streamline software development and build CI/CD pipelines...

Senior Software Engineer

We are looking to add an experienced Senior Software Engineer to help design and evolve our federated precision medicine platform, the Digital Health and Discovery Platform (DHDP). Reporting to the National Director, DHDP, this role will contribute to the architectural development of the platform with a specific focus on AI enablement and data security. This is a systems-level engineering position...